President Donald Trump reportedly feels that the coronavirus pandemic is “so unfair” to him and that it has messed up his reelection bid.

“He was just in a f***ing rage,” an adviser who spoke with Trump last week told Vanity Fair. “He was saying, ‘This is so unfair to me! Everything was going great. We were cruising to reelection!”

“The problem is he has no empathy,” the adviser said of Trump seemingly worrying about the pandemic’s effects on his reelection more than the 100,000 American lives lost because of it.

Trump has trailed behind presumptive Democratic nominee Joe Biden in the polls, particularly within key demographics in swing states.

A Republican briefed on the campaign’s internal polls say that Trump is behind Biden by double digits among women over 50 in six swing states.

“Trump knows the numbers are bad. It’s why he’s thrashing about,” the Republican said.

Confidence is the president’s handling of the coronavirus pandemic has continued to drop, with only 23% of Americans saying they trust what he says during his coronavirus task force briefings.

National polls across the board show Biden leading — a head-to-head poll conducted last week by Fox News shows Biden holding an 8-point lead over Trump.
